Trouble starting
I have a '91 Plymouth Acclaim; Mileage: 145,422. Just recently, my car has had trouble starting. When starting the car in the morning, it will start, but after a few minutes it will cut out. I've noticed that when restarting it a couple more times,the car runs smoothly only when the temperature guage moves to hot and then levels out. However, if it has been more than five hours since I last used the car, it will do the same thing until the temperature gauge heats up. My car has been overdue for an oil change, as well as fuel filter change...could that be the problem?
Answer
Replied on November 30, 2006
Could be a faulty coolant temperature sensor.You might have to have the ECM scanned for troublecodes.But in the mean time change your oil and fuel filters. Good maintenance will only make your car last longer
